Some issues in advertising and marketing are clear and a few are a bit murky. As an example, the third step within the shopper shopping for course of is evident. Folks measure the merchandise they purchase in opposition to competing merchandise. It’s common. Shoppers do this whether or not they’re shopping for toothpaste, a pc or a automobile.

The time period positioning nonetheless is murky: how your product is positioned within the thoughts of the patron in contrast with the competitors. In different phrases, why ought to they purchase your product relatively than the opposite man’s? Many merchandise in the identical class supply related advantages. All toothpastes assist clear your enamel. All computer systems have a display. And all automobiles will get you comfortably from level A to level B.

It’s the refined shades of distinction that assist shoppers understand your product is the one that most closely fits their distinctive circumstances

It’s simple to overlook positioning when you find yourself advertising and marketing your product. For instance, your workforce would possibly decide that the first worth factors of your toothpaste are that it cleans enamel, has a fantastic style and freshens breath. These are all good causes to purchase toothpaste, however they don’t differentiate one bit from each different toothpaste.

I’m unsure why folks have a tough time understanding positioning, however they do

I see it on a regular basis in our company. Folks get caught on the first causes folks purchase a product and fail to spend the effort and time on the nuanced variations that tip the acquisition of their route.

That’s to not say you don’t have to stress the first causes folks purchase. It’s simply that it’s important to think about what your potential buyer is doing proper earlier than they buy. They examine.

For those who promote a bodily product relatively than a service, it could be a good suggestion to purchase every of your competing merchandise and put them in entrance of you as you construct your web site, design your advertisements, or write your social posts.

It’s additionally a good suggestion to think about that your competitor has bought your product and is doing the very same factor
